What affects the price

Cruise pricing shifts based on a few key variables. Your cabin category is the biggest factor; choosing a suite or a room with a balcony naturally costs more than an interior cabin. Where you choose to sail and how far out you book also play a significant role. Last-minute deals can sometimes save you money, but booking early often secures better perks or specific room locations. What is the cheapest month to cruise?

The cheapest month to cruise often falls during the shoulder seasons, typically after major holidays and before summer break. Think late January through February, or September and October. What is the most affordable cruise line?

Several cruise lines are known for offering great value, often including Carnival, MSC Cruises, and sometimes Norwegian Cruise Line, depending on the specific sailing.
